This summary comes from the ClinGen Evidence Repository: The NM_000138 c.59A>G, is a missense variant in FBN1 predicted to cause a substitution of a Tyrosine by a Cysteine at amino acid 20 (p.Tyr20Cys). This variant was found in a proband with aortic root dilatation and a systemic score of 7 or above which is a highly specific phenotype for Marfan syndrome, however, a pathogenic splice variant in FBN1 was also identified in cis in this individual (BP2). The variant segregates with the disease in 4 affected family members, who also carry the pathogenic splice variant in FBN1. The variant in FBN1 has been reported 12 times in ClinVar: 3 times as likely benign, 8 times as uncertain significance and once as likely pathogenic (Variation ID: 161245). This variant has been identified in 37 individuals of European non-Finnish origin (MAF: 0.029%) (BS1; https://gnomad.broadinstitute.org/ version 2.1.1). The constraint z-score for missense variants affecting FBN1 is 5.06, however due to the presence of two benign arguments, PP2 cannot be used. In summary, this variant meets criteria to be classified as likely benign for Marfan syndrome based on the ACMG/AMP criteria applied, as specified by the ClinGen FBN1 VCEP: BS1, BP2 LINK:https://erepo.genome.network/evrepo/ui/classification/CA016208/MONDO:0007947/022
